Do you remember what day is celebrated on that date?
Yupz ... 22 April is Earth Day. Earth Day was first celebrated 40 years ago, or rather in 1970 and was first performed in the United States. Earth Day was first initiated by Gaylord Nelson. He was a senator. Earth Day was the his idea instigated the first time during a speech in Seattle in 1969 on the insistence to include controversial issues.

Nelson
got the idea of the astonishing
support from civil
society. This support continues to grow and culminated
with EARTH DAY
commemorated the anniversary of the
monumental. TIME magazine
estimates that about 20 million people took to
the streets on 22 April 1970.
The
first Earth Day in United States is the climax of
the struggle of environmental movement in
the 60's to enter the environmental issues as an urgent national fixed agenda.
Now Earth Day has
become a global
event. EARTH DAY
alert the practitioner to unite themselves in
a global network of civil society for
Earth Day EARTH DAY
NETWORK which is based
in Seattle. The first Earth Day '70 and 20 million people in
the U.S., Earth Day 1990 involving 200 million people
around the world, on Earth Day 2000 involved an estimated 500
million people around the world with the jargon
of "making history - making change".
